“Jana Gana Mana” Country’s National Anthem was first sung by Sarla Devi Chaudhrani in 1911 at :
Calcutta session of Congress
Banaras session of Congress
Nagpur session of Congress
Madras session of Congress
Jana Gana Mana was first sung on the second day of the annual conference of the Indian National Congress in Calcutta on December 27, 1911. Sarala Devi Chowdhurani — Tagore's niece — intoned the song, along with a few schoolstudents, in front of the gathering of the then INC president Bishan Narayan Dar and other leaders such as Bupendra Nath Bose and Ambika Charan Mazumder.
